An unusual ale with a distinctive tartness (real pom juice concentrate
is an ingredient). I was prepared to laugh this one off as another
fruity sweet beer, and to an extent that's true, but in reality, it's
not at all bad. It's nice and light, with a bit of a zing (and wins
some points for originality), but ultimately Major Tom's isn't a
standout beer, as there's really no depth to it.

Served in a shaker at The Saucer on 4/7/13. Pours an almost flat golden-yellow favoring the flesh of a mango. There was a little haze to it, but it seemed more like something dirty floating in it than really a wit or hefe type unfiltered haze. There was no head to this beer. I watched the pour and it was done by one of the bartenders that knows how to pour a beer. He didn't not pour off the head. He poured it at about 75 degrees and it just formed nothing. The smell was just flat as well. There was tons of bubbles in the glass, so I didn't think it was a carbonation thing. There was maybe a whisper of fruit syrup and some maybe banana on top of some cheap white bread. The taste was just a bunch of nothing overall. I feared a flat beer given the head and the nose situation, but it was really quite fizzy; too fizzy really. There was something that maybe wanted to be pomegranate, but only came off as flavoring syrup. There was no wheat flavor at all and there was this harsh hops flavor to it as well; no flavoring hops, just a flat bitterness. Overall, this beer was just off. Sytlistically it just doesn't work right for either a wit or a true wheat beer. It really was like drinking a budweiser with some fruit flavor to it. I may give it another shot just to be sure, but I just didn't like it.

Pours out to a clear dark golden, forming a rocky bone-white head with beautiful retention and lacing. Looks like whipped cream and bubbly pancakes. The aroma is quite nice...it has a typical American Wheat Ale nose of cracked wheat, crackers, pale malt grain husk, but overlaid by a dusty sour fruitiness akin to raspberries. Since I had a pomegranate today with lunch, I can pick up on it, but I probably wouldn't be able to place it otherwise. Carbonation is brisk. The carbonation stings the tongue and explodes upon the mouth. Medium-light body. The taste is very interesting...fruity, but sour and dusty. There is a bitterness which is akin to the bitter pulp of the pomegranate and is intermingled with a floral hop bitterness which is quite strong for the style. The aftertaste is pungently bitter and really hampers it's drinkability. The sourness is pervasive and more chemical in nature than anything I would expect.
An interesting, odd, and utterly undrinkable beer. The bitterness is crazy for the style and the sour, metallic nature of this brew real kills it's appeal. I would pass on this one again.
L=4.5, A=4, T=2, MF=3. O=1
Review 1/24/13-Well, for some reason, I got another and thought I would try it. Pours out to a lightly hazy peach. forming a small white head with poor retention and absent lacing. Carbonation is moderate ~2.5 carbs. The aroma is of grain husk and kiwi fruit. Mouthfeel is moderately tart with a light body. The taste is just grain husk, kiwi fruit, a weird moderate metallic bitterness and more sourness. Not a lactobacillus infected sourness, but a citric sourness. The bitterness certainly seems toned down compared to my prior review, but it's still pretty brisk considering the style and body.
